引言

在数字化时代,计算思维已经成为了一种不可或缺的思维方式。它不仅适用于计算机科学领域,更广泛应用于各个行业和日常生活中。本文将深入探讨计算思维的核心特征,并分析其在不同领域的应用之道。

计算思维的核心特征

1. 问题分解

计算思维的第一步是问题分解。面对复杂问题时,将其分解为更小、更易于管理的子问题,是解决问题的关键。这种方法有助于我们更清晰地理解问题,并找到有效的解决方案。

2. 抽象

抽象是计算思维的核心特征之一。通过忽略问题的具体细节,抽象出问题的本质,我们可以更专注于问题的解决。例如,在编程中,抽象可以帮助我们设计出更简洁、更易维护的代码。

3. 模式识别

模式识别是计算思维的重要技能。通过对问题进行观察和分析,我们可以发现其中的规律,从而提高解决问题的效率。在数据分析和机器学习中,模式识别尤为重要。

4. 软件和硬件相结合

计算思维强调软件和硬件的结合。在实际应用中,我们需要根据具体问题选择合适的工具和技术,以达到最佳效果。

5. 递归与迭代

递归和迭代是计算思维中常用的算法设计方法。通过递归和迭代,我们可以将复杂问题转化为简单问题的重复执行,从而简化问题解决过程。

计算思维的应用之道

1. 编程与软件开发

在编程和软件开发领域,计算思维是必不可少的。通过运用计算思维,程序员可以更高效地设计、开发和测试软件。

2. 数据分析与机器学习

数据分析和机器学习中,计算思维可以帮助我们更好地理解数据,发现数据中的规律,并利用这些规律进行预测和决策。

3. 人工智能与自动化

在人工智能和自动化领域,计算思维是推动技术发展的关键。通过运用计算思维,我们可以设计出更智能、更高效的系统和算法。

4. 生物信息学与医疗健康

在生物信息学和医疗健康领域,计算思维可以帮助我们分析生物数据,研究疾病机理,为疾病诊断和治疗提供有力支持。

5. 金融与经济

在金融和经济领域,计算思维可以帮助我们分析市场趋势,预测经济变化,为投资决策提供依据。

结论

计算思维是一种强大的思维方式,它可以帮助我们更好地理解和解决复杂问题。在数字化时代,掌握计算思维将成为每个人必备的技能。通过本文的探讨,希望读者能够对计算思维的核心特征和应用之道有更深入的了解。